Rahman ji refrained himself from experimenting too much with contemporary genres, as the script demanded conventional/familar genres eg. Qawwali - Tere Bina, Operatic - Jaage Hai, Ghazal - Aye Hairathe, Folk - Barso Re and Ek Lo Ek Muft and Ragtime - Baazi Laga
But the extent to which he revived those genres in IFM and experimented within those genre parameters is really laudable.
Now comming back to the album and why it should be the album of the week...
I was listening to Maiya Maiya and fortunate surprises stil pop out from this song, even today. When the Darbuka and Kaman strings merge with Gujarati folk vocals, it's like the vibrations of Rahman have brought the traditional Gujarati Navratri festival to the Middle East.
I am going to revist the album.
Though all genres are familiar no one else could of utilised them in a more impactful manner.
